(Stanley Mosk Courthouse: Dept. 514) August 27, 2026 DEPARTMENT 514 LAW AND MOTION RULINGS
The Court will call this matter and hear from counsel on all issues. The Court also has three questions.
1. Plaintiff submitted new evidence raising new issues with her reply. Defendant objects. Should the Court sustain the objection and ignore the new evidence and issues? If not, does Defendant request the opportunity to submit a supplemental filing in response to the reply?
2. Defendant makes an affirmative request for relief (disqualification) in his opposition. Although the Court understands the background here (based on the input from counsel received when the ex parte application was heard), this is not procedurally proper in a civil case. (The Court understands that the procedure in the Family Law Division may be different.) Does Plaintiff waive the procedural irregularity and agree that if her motion is denied, the Court may then proceed to consider the affirmative request made by Defendant?
3. Do the parties agree that the case law is not settled with regard to whether, in this context, an ethical wall is appropriate and sufficient? Case Number: 25STCV35992 Hearing Date: August 27, 2026 Dept: 514 Tentative Ruling The demurrer to the Complaint and motion to strike are therefore placed off calendar as moot. On April 22, 2026, Defendant Union Rescue Mission ("Defendant") filed a demurrer to the Complaint and a motion to strike; the hearing was initially set for June 16. On May 20, 2026 (pursuant to a stipulation of the parties, and before the last day to file an opposition to the demurrer and motion to strike), Plaintiff Jiezhong Li ("Plaintiff") filed a First Amended Complaint (the "FAC").
It is not clear from the Court file whether Plaintiff ever served Defendant with the FAC. If not, Plaintiff is ordered to serve Defendant with the FAC forthwith. All documents that are filed in the Court must be served on all parties. If Defendant has been served with the FAC, Defendant must file an answer or other responsive pleading by the statutory deadline. Defendant is ordered to give notice.
